V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ES H-1B Visa Sponsorship & Salary Data
Yes, V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ES sponsors H-1B visas. In FY 2026, V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ES filed 6 H-1B labor condition applications (6 certified) with a median salary of $98,000. Across FY 2020–2026, V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ES has filed 58 total H-1B applications with 57 certified and a lifetime median salary of $91,500, which is 24% lower than the national H-1B median of $120,000.
FY 2026 Q1: 3 certified LCAs
Certifications dated Oct 1 – Dec 31, 2025 — the first full quarter after the $100K H-1B fee took effect on September 21, 2025.
V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ES certified 3 H-1B LCAs in FY 2026 Q1 — the first quarter after the $100K H-1B fee took effect on September 21, 2025. The 6-year Q1 baseline (FY 2020–2025) averages 3 certified filings per Q1, so this quarter came in 0% above the historical norm.
Compared to FY 2025 Q1 specifically (4 certified), FY 2026 Q1 is down 25%. The 6-year Q1 range runs from 1 (low) to 5 (peak in FY 2020).
These counts reflect DOL LCA certifications with decision_date in Oct–Dec — a proxy for post-fee sponsorship activity. LCAs do not distinguish cap-subject new hires (fee-exposed) from extensions, transfers, and change-of-status petitions (fee-exempt), so a drop does not cleanly translate to fewer H-1B workers at V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ES.

What wage level does V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ES use for H-1B?
V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ES primarily files H-1B applications at Wage Level II, accounting for 70% of their filings. DOL wage levels range from Level I (entry-level, 17th percentile of local wages) to Level IV (expert, 67th percentile). Wage level determines both salary requirements and, under recent H-1B rules, lottery selection priority. Higher wage levels receive preference in the H-1B lottery, making V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ES's wage level distribution an important factor for prospective applicants assessing their chances of H-1B selection.
With 89% of positions at Level II or higher, VENSAI TECHNOLOGIES typically offers competitive wages above entry-level. Higher wage levels receive priority in the H-1B lottery.
